Intel’s twelfth technology flagship, the Intel Core i9-12900KS, is essentially the most highly effective Alderlake processor. In the present day, we’re discussing what CPU is equal to the 12900KS.
As a result of it’s a powerful processor, it’s additionally very pricey. It launched at an MSRP of some $800, which makes it the costliest consumer-grade processor ever launched by the corporate. Yow will discover it for nearer to $600 at present – a lot decrease than its MSRP, however nonetheless fairly costly.
In the event you’re in search of comparable efficiency however at a fraction of the value level, all it’s important to do is discover Intel’s newest Thirteenth-generation lineup.

Listed below are the Core i9-12900KS’s specs, so what we’re working with:

P.cores: 8 (Hyperthreading enabled)
E.cores: 8
Threads: 24
P.core clock pace: 3.4 base / 5.5 enhance (GHz)
E.core clock pace: 2.5 base / 4.0 enhance (GHz)
L2 cache: 14MB
L3 cache: 30MB
Base CPU energy: 150W
Max CPU energy: 241W
Socket: LGA1700
iGPU: UHD770

Very spectacular specs general, and you’ll count on nothing much less from the processor that after held the title of the world’s quickest desktop CPU. That title has since been claimed by its successor, the newer Intel i9-13900KS.

What CPU is equal to the Core i9-12900KS?
The CPU equal to the i9-12900KS is the Intel Core i7-13700K. Intel gave the i7 sequence a powerful improve with the Thirteenth gen. 
The brand new i7-13700K processor is a powerhouse of a processor able to providing flagship-level efficiency solely at a a lot cheaper price level.

The 13700K includes a very comparable setup to the 12900KS. It has 8 hyperthreaded high-performance cores which have a max clock pace of 5.4GHz. The 8 heavy-duty efficiency cores are complemented properly by the 8-efficiency cores that run at a relatively decrease 4.2GHz enhance clock. 
With 16 cores, 24 threads, and a 5.4GHz max clock pace, the 13700K is a reliable processor able to delivering on each single-core and multicore fronts. Its max clock pace is 100MHz decrease than the 12900KS, however it manages to supply an identical single-threaded efficiency to the 12900KS.
In functions which can be capable of make the most of the whole processor (all 24 threads), the 13700K comes out forward. Whereas the 2 processors have an analogous thread depend and the 12900KS has a 0.1GHz greater max clock, the 13700K has a 0.2GHz greater max clock pace on its effectivity cores. 
The factor is, the 12900KS’ 0.1GHz max enhance clock lead is completely reliant on Intel’s Thermal Velocity enhance kicking in, and it actually solely does that briefly momentary bursts. The enhance additionally fails to kick in completely if temperatures are too excessive, which is normally the case since each the 12900KS and 13700K devour a ton of energy.  
We’ve already mentioned the 12900K’s energy utilization. As for the 13700K, it has a 125-watt base TDP and a 253-watt max TDP. It’s extra power-efficient whereas idle however can take in barely extra energy to ship additional efficiency as properly. You’ll have to pair it up with a powerful AIO cooler to get the most effective use out of it.
